The Magic Snowman feature is live and active... Did you get yours? Want more info as to what Magic you can expect from this Snowman? Just read the article below:
The Snowman is basically just like the other collectible baskets... The more materials you put into it, the more it grows, and the better the redeemable prizes get... Once you place the Snowman on your farm, you will need supplies to add to it... Check below for the visual stages of the Snowman's growth when you add the required materials to it...
After you place the Magic Snowman on farm, you should be able to look inside it and see the following screen:
As you can see, the Magic Snowman only requires 2 types of stuff... One is the Hat, and the other is the Magic Snowflakes... As for the Magic Snowflakes, they can be got either by harvesting your own Ice Palace, Crafting them in the craftshop, crafting any of the limited edition recipes currently available, from friends posts, or via requesting them using the below image link:
